Dun Howe Enterprises Pty Ltd is a limited by shares, Australian proprietary company. This corporation was registered on 2011-11-07 and was issued with the 154124366 ACN. Its Australian Business Number is 55154124366. Since 2014-09-19, the company is headquartered in ACT, post code 2620. The previous headquarters were located in ACT 2620 (from 2013-04-03 to 2014-09-19), ACT 2615 (from 2011-11-07 to 2013-04-03). Dun Howe Enterprises Pty Ltd was registered for the GST on 2012-07-01. Dun Howe Enterprises Pty Ltd has been using the Dun Howe Associates trading name since 2011-11-07 (it should be noted that the Australian Business Register no longer collects or updates trading names). In total the company used 1 trading name. The company has also used 1 business name, namely Dun Howe Associates from 2011-11-07 to 2021-02-17. The above data comes from the ABN database which was updated on 2021-02-17.
